WIRTZ v. CITY OF SOUTH BEND, IND.

Cause No. 3:11-CV-325 RLM-CAN.

838 F.Supp.2d 835 (2011)

Roy WIRTZ, Eric Brown, and Peter Reimers, Plaintiffs v. CITY OF SOUTH BEND, INDIANA, Defendant.

United States District Court, N.D. Indiana, South Bend Division.

October 19, 2011.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Alexander J. Luchenitser, Ayesha N. Khan, Americans United for Separation of Church and State, Daniel Mach, American Civil Liberties Union, Washington, DC, Gavin M. Rose, Kenneth J. Falk, ACLU of Indiana, Indianapolis, IN, for Plaintiffs.

Charles S. Leone, Leone Halpin LLP, South Bend, IN, for Defendant.


OPINION AND ORDER

ROBERT L. MILLER, JR., District Judge.

On September 7, the court enjoined the City of South Bend from transferring a specific parcel of land to Saint Joseph's High School. The City acquired the parcel for $1.2 million and planned to transfer it to the school for use in the athletic facilities to be constructed as part of the school's $35 million construction project.
